Key Benefits of FRP Grating

One of the standout features is its resistance to harsh chemicals, moisture, and UV exposure, making it ideal for corrosive environments. It is also lightweight, non-conductive, and requires minimal maintenance, reducing long-term costs.

Common Applications

FRP grating is commonly used in wastewater treatment plants, offshore platforms, industrial walkways, and food processing facilities. Its slip-resistant surface enhances safety in wet or oily conditions.
